Comparison
Boogu Image vs Z-Image
Boogu-Image-0.1 and Z-Image are both Apache-2.0 open-source image model families that emphasize efficient, high-quality text-to-image generation. They overlap in purpose but differ in editing support, text rendering, and the tooling built around them. This guide compares the two so you can pick the right one.
| Feature | Boogu Image | Z-Image |
|---|---|---|
| License | Apache-2.0 open source | Apache-2.0 open source |
| Core strength | Unified generation + editing | Fast, efficient text-to-image |
| Model variants | Base, Turbo, Edit, FP8 | Turbo-focused variants |
| Image editing | Built-in Edit variant | Limited / separate tools |
| Bilingual text rendering | Chinese + English focus | Good Chinese text support |
| Online tooling | Built-in workspace + credits | Third-party hosts |

Z-Image
Zhipu AI’s open-source text-to-image family
Z-Image at a glance
Z-Image is Zhipu AI’s open-source text-to-image line, known for fast Turbo inference and solid quality at low compute cost. It is popular for quick drafts and for hosts that want efficient image generation on a budget.
Where Z-Image wins
Z-Image excels at speed and efficiency, which makes it attractive for high-volume generation. Its Chinese text rendering is competitive, though editing workflows are typically handled by separate tools rather than a native Edit variant.
The verdict
Choose Boogu Image when you need a single open-source workflow that covers both generation and editing, especially for bilingual posters and product visuals. Choose Z-Image when raw generation speed and low compute cost are the priority and you already handle editing elsewhere.
